Clarity and Precision in Expression

Sharp, precise language reduces misinterpretation and increases engagement. Clear structure guides readers smoothly from idea to insight.

Techniques for Sharper Sentences

Use active voice, concrete nouns, and short clauses to keep momentum. Avoid vague modifiers and buried verbs that dull impact.

Rhythm, Cadence, and Readability

Rhythm shapes how effortlessly readers move through your content. Varying sentence length, using parallel structure, and placing key ideas at the end of lines boosts retention.

Contextual Relevance and Audience Alignment

Matching your message to the audience’s expectations ensures each word adds value. Research, personas, and feedback loops reveal which hues resonate strongest.

SEO, Accessibility, and Practical Optimization

Strategic keyword placement, descriptive headings, and clean syntax improve visibility without sacrificing readability. Consider contrast, alt text, and plain language to support accessibility.

How does emotional tone affect reader engagement over time?

Consistent emotional tone builds familiarity and trust, encouraging repeat interaction and long-term loyalty.

Can word choice influence perceived credibility and authority?

Yes, precise, confident language signals expertise, while vague or inconsistent phrasing can erode trust.

What role does cultural context play in interpreting word hues?

Cultural norms shape color associations and metaphors; testing with diverse audiences helps avoid miscommunication.

How can I align my writing rhythm with conversion goals?

Align long-form explanations for education and short, punchy sentences for action, testing each variant for response.
